Typical Use Cases and Signal Chain Placement
The Super Looper Cooper is positioned as a stage and rehearsal tool, but it can also serve in studio warm-up chains and tracking scenarios where quick, hands-on control matters. Below are common placements and what each configuration is best suited for.
- Guitar → Looper → Amp: The standard location for on-the-fly phrase building, call-and-response parts, and backing track generation.
- Guitar → Effects → Looper → Amp: Useful when you want the looper to capture the effect coloration, enabling more pronounced textures in overdubs.
- Guitar → Looper → Effects → Amp: Preferred when you want the loop to remain clean and apply heavy effects only on playback, giving you more control over mix balance.
- Multi-unit setups: Linking multiple Super Loopers Cooper via MIDI and footswitches for part layering, key shifts, and long arrangement navigation.

Practical Setup and Best Practices
Getting the most out of the Super Looper Cooper starts with thoughtful setup. Use true bypass when you want the looper out of the signal path entirely, and engage buffered mode when you need to preserve tuning across long cable runs or heavy pedalboards. Set your levels so that peaks approach but do not clip the unit’s input, preserving transient detail and avoiding harsh digital distortion during overdubs.
When planning a live song, map your undo and redo moves to musical sections rather than arbitrary button presses. Use expression pedals for continuous parameters like feedback level or pitch shift, and consider keeping one footswitch unassigned so you can reserve it for emergency stops without disrupting your flow.
